HERE WE HAVE A SUPERB, UK EMI/PURPLE RECORDS (TPSA 7504) FIRST PRESSING (April 1972) OF DEEP PURPLE'S ICONIC "Machine Head" LP - WHICH DELIVERS BEAUTIFUL NEAR MINT AUDIO THROUGHOUT

* THIS COPY COMES WITH AN ORIGINAL 1972 EMI MUSIC SONGBOOK (published by FELDMAN) WHICH CONTAINS THE MUSIC AND LYRICS TO ALL OF THE 7 TRACKS ON THE LP PLUS "WHEN A BLIND MAN CRIES", THE TRACK CRIMINALLY LEFT OFF THE FINAL RELEASE AND THE SINGLES "BLACK NIGHT" AND 'STRANGE KIND OF WOMAN'

PRESSED ON QUALITY MID/HEAVYWEIGHT VINYL WHICH DELIVERS SENSATIONAL CLEAN, SHARP AND FRESH AUDIO WITH A TREMENDOUS CUT
THE LP HAS THE EMI/PURPLE LABELS WITH THE FIRST "The Gramophone Co Ltd." RIM TEXT
FIRST PRESS MATRIX: TSPA 7504 A-1U / TSPA 7504 B-1U
MOTHERS/STAMPERS: 2/MO and 2/MT
AND IS HOUSED IN THE ORIGINAL DEEPLY GLOSSY, OUTER LAMINATED GATEFOLD SLEEVE WITH FOLDED UNDER AND FACTORY SEALED LEFT SIDE EDGE "Printed and made by Garrod & Lofthouse Ltd. Patent No 122439" DATE CODED "7204" (1972, April)
COMPLETE WITH THE ORIGINAL TRI-FOLD LYRIC INSERT

Led Zeppelin's fourth album, Black Sabbath's Paranoid, and Deep Purple's Machine Head have stood the test of time as the Holy Trinity of English hard rock and heavy metal, serving as the fundamental blueprints followed by virtually every heavy rock & roll band since the early '70s. And, though it is probably the least celebrated of the three, Machine Head contains the "mother of all guitar riffs" -- and one of the first learned by every beginning guitarist -- in "Smoke on the Water."
Inspired by real-life events in Montreux, Switzerland, where Deep Purple were recording the album when the Grand Hotel was burned to the ground during a Frank Zappa concert, neither the song, nor its timeless riff, should need any further description. However, Machine Head was anything but a one-trick pony, introducing the bona fide classic opener "Highway Star," which epitomized all of Deep Purple's intensity and versatility while featuring perhaps the greatest soloing duel ever between guitarist Ritchie Blackmore and organist Jon Lord. Also in top form was singer Ian Gillan, who crooned and exploded with amazing power and range throughout to establish himself once and for all as one of the finest voices of his generation, bar none.
Yes, the plodding shuffle of "Maybe I'm a Leo" shows some signs of age, but the punchy "Pictures of Home" and "Never Before" remain as vital as ever, displaying Purple at their melodic best. And finally, the spectacular "Space Truckin'" drove Machine Head home with yet another tremendous Blackmore riff, providing a fitting conclusion to one of the essential hard rock albums of all time.
